Output e565a8fa52c624f0f7489bf491a17c1c28ac41777478e2a345c9b7a697dd82ee:8

value
2569740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96c4b23f2c70544a5559aa30dfaf53e921df9ef OP_EQUAL
address
3H8qrL1cmdfhjEUrGwdUxsZXdC5iQ14pFh
transaction
e565a8fa52c624f0f7489bf491a17c1c28ac41777478e2a345c9b7a697dd82ee